For a decade, the "SaaS-First" mantra dominated corporate strategy. Rent the software, rent the data, rent the relationship with the customer. But in 2026, the cracks in the subscription model have become chasms. SaaS has become a tax on growth—a system of rent-seeking where the provider owns your data gravity and dictates your operational roadmap.
